We went aboard both those destroyers. The tour of the James E. Williams went "inside the skin" whilst aboard the Cole, we only got the above decks tour. You got great access.

But while on board, the officers returned, so they announced them "Arriving" with the usual peals of the ship's bell. THEN, they announced "USS Cole Hero. Arriving." It was related to us that it was someone who was deployed aboard when the attack in Aden occurred.

THAT was cool.
